π Ingredients
For the Chicken Marinade
- 1 Β½ lbs (700 g) boneless, skinless chicken breasts (or thighs)
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- Juice of 1 lemon
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Β½ teaspoon dried thyme
- Β½ teaspoon ground cumin
- Β½ teaspoon smoked paprika
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
For the Tzatziki Sauce
- 1 cup Greek yogurt
- Β½ cucumber, finely grated and squeezed to remove excess water
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on fresh dill, chopped (or 1 teaspoon dried dill)
- Juice of Β½ lemon
- Salt and pepper to taste
For the Gyro Assembly
- 4β6 pita breads (Greek-style flatbreads)
- 1 medium cucumber, thinly sliced
- 1 large tomato, sliced
- Β½ red onion, thinly sliced
- 1 cup shredded lettuce
- Fresh parsley leaves for garnish
π₯ Instructions
1. Marinate the Chicken
- In a large b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, oregano, thyme, cumin, paprika, salt, and pepper.
- Add chicken and toss until evenly coated.
-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our (up to overnight for deeper flavor).
2. Make the Tzatziki Sauce
- In a medium bowl, combine Greek yogurt, grated cucumber, garlic, olive oil, dill, lemon juice, salt, and pepper.
- Mix well, then refrigerate until ready to serve (the flavor improves as it chills).
3. Cook the Chicken
Option 1 β Grill:
- Preheat grill or grill pan over medium-high heat.
- Grill chicken for 5β6 minutes per side or until fully cooked and nicely charred.
Option 2 β Pan-Seared:
-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
- Cook chicken 6β7 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through.
Once done, rest the chicken for 5 minutes, then slice thinly.
4. Warm the Pitas
- Lightly toast or grill pita breads for 30 seconds per side until soft and pliable.
5. Assemble the Gyros
- Lay out a warm pita.
- Add a layer of lettuce, tomato slices, cucumber, and red onion.
- Top with sliced grilled chicken.
- Drizzle generously with tzatziki sauce.
- Garnish with fresh parsley and fold the pita around the filling.

π‘ Tips
- You can substitute chicken with lamb, beef, or grilled vegetables for a vegetarian option.
- Store leftovers separately: keep tzatziki refrigerated and chicken in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Reheat pita and chicken before serving again.
